PackageDescriptionGNU privacy guard (cURL helpers for deprecated "classic" version) GnuPG is GNU's tool for secure communication and data storage. It can be used to encrypt data and to create digital signatures. It includes an advanced key management facility and is compliant with the proposed OpenPGP Internet standard as described in RFC 4880. . This package contains the keyserver helper tools built with libcurl, which replace the ones in the gnupg1 package built with the "curl shim" variant of gnupg1. This package provides support for HKPS keyservers. . Since gnupg1 is deprecated in Debian, it is recommended that you use the gnupg package instead, and rely on the "dirmngr" package for network access. dirmngr can do everything that gnupg1-curl can do, and more.
